Adds Atlantis Reset Controller and auxiliary device definitions for
reset to share same regmap interface as prcm (clock controller).

This version of the reset controller driver covers resets from the RCPU
prcm.

Reviewed-by: Philipp Zabel <p.zabel@pengutronix.de>
Signed-off-by: Anirudh Srinivasan <asrinivasan@oss.tenstorrent.com>

diff --git a/drivers/reset/reset-tenstorrent-atlantis.c b/drivers/reset/reset-tenstorrent-atlantis.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..c5068273f9a0
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/reset/reset-tenstorrent-atlantis.c
@@ -0,0 +1,163 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* Tenstorrent Atlantis PRCM Reset Driver
+ *
+ * Copyright (c) 2026 Tenstorrent
+ */
+
+#include <dt-bindings/clock/tenstorrent,atlantis-prcm.h>
+#include <linux/auxiliary_bus.h>
+#include <linux/reset-controller.h>
+#include <linux/regmap.h>
+#include <soc/tenstorrent/atlantis-prcm.h>
+
+struct atlantis_reset_data {
+	u8 bit;
+	u16 reg;
+	bool active_low;
+};
+
+struct atlantis_reset_controller_data {
+	const struct atlantis_reset_data *reset_data;
+	size_t count;
+};
+
+struct atlantis_reset_controller {
+	struct reset_controller_dev rcdev;
+	const struct atlantis_reset_controller_data *data;
+	struct regmap *regmap;
+};
+
+static inline struct atlantis_reset_controller *
+to_atlantis_reset_controller(struct reset_controller_dev *rcdev)
+{
+	return container_of(rcdev, struct atlantis_reset_controller, rcdev);
+}
+
+#define RESET_DATA(_reg, _bit, _active_low)                          \
+	{                                                            \
+		.bit = _bit, .reg = _reg, .active_low = _active_low, \
+	}
+
+static const struct atlantis_reset_data atlantis_rcpu_resets[] = {
+	[RST_SMNDMA0]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 0, true),
+	[RST_SMNDMA1]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 1, true),
+	[RST_WDT0]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 2, true),
+	[RST_WDT1]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 3, true),
+	[RST_TMR]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 4, true),
+	[RST_PVTC]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 12, true),
+	[RST_PMU]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 13, true),
+	[RST_MAILBOX]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 14, true),
+	[RST_SPACC]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 26, true),
+	[RST_OTP]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 28, true),
+	[RST_TRNG]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 29, true),
+	[RST_CRC]	= RESET_DATA(RCPU_BLK_RST_REG, 30, true),
+	[RST_QSPI]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 0, true),
+	[RST_I2C0]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 1, true),
+	[RST_I2C1]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 2, true),
+	[RST_I2C2]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 3, true),
+	[RST_I2C3]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 4, true),
+	[RST_I2C4]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 5, true),
+	[RST_UART0]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 6, true),
+	[RST_UART1]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 7, true),
+	[RST_UART2]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 8, true),
+	[RST_UART3]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 9, true),
+	[RST_UART4]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 10, true),
+	[RST_SPI0]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 11, true),
+	[RST_SPI1]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 12, true),
+	[RST_SPI2]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 13, true),
+	[RST_SPI3]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 14, true),
+	[RST_GPIO]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 15, true),
+	[RST_CAN0]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 17, true),
+	[RST_CAN1]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 18, true),
+	[RST_I2S0]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 19, true),
+	[RST_I2S1]	= RESET_DATA(LSIO_BLK_RST_REG, 20, true),
+
+};
+
+static const struct atlantis_reset_controller_data atlantis_rcpu_reset_data = {
+	.reset_data = atlantis_rcpu_resets,
+	.count = ARRAY_SIZE(atlantis_rcpu_resets),
+};
+
+static int atlantis_reset_update(struct reset_controller_dev *rcdev,
+				 unsigned long id, bool assert)
+{
+	unsigned int val;
+	struct atlantis_reset_controller *rst =
+		to_atlantis_reset_controller(rcdev);
+	const struct atlantis_reset_data *data = &rst->data->reset_data[id];
+	unsigned int mask = BIT(data->bit);
+	struct regmap *regmap = rst->regmap;
+
+	if (data->active_low ^ assert)
+		val = mask;
+	else
+		val = 0;
+
+	return regmap_update_bits(regmap, data->reg, mask, val);
+}
+
+static int atlantis_reset_assert(struct reset_controller_dev *rcdev,
+				 unsigned long id)
+{
+	return atlantis_reset_update(rcdev, id, true);
+}
+
+static int atlantis_reset_deassert(struct reset_controller_dev *rcdev,
+				   unsigned long id)
+{
+	return atlantis_reset_update(rcdev, id, false);
+}
+
+static const struct reset_control_ops atlantis_reset_control_ops = {
+	.assert = atlantis_reset_assert,
+	.deassert = atlantis_reset_deassert,
+};
+
+static int
+atlantis_reset_controller_register(struct device *dev,
+				   struct atlantis_reset_controller *controller)
+{
+	struct reset_controller_dev *rcdev = &controller->rcdev;
+
+	rcdev->ops = &atlantis_reset_control_ops;
+	rcdev->owner = THIS_MODULE;
+	rcdev->of_node = dev->of_node;
+	rcdev->nr_resets = controller->data->count;
+
+	return devm_reset_controller_register(dev, &controller->rcdev);
+}
+static int atlantis_reset_probe(struct auxiliary_device *adev,
+				const struct auxiliary_device_id *id)
+{
+	struct atlantis_prcm_adev *rdev = to_atlantis_prcm_adev(adev);
+	struct atlantis_reset_controller *controller;
+	struct device *dev = &adev->dev;
+
+	controller = devm_kzalloc(dev, sizeof(*controller),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!controller)
+		return -ENOMEM;
+	controller->data =
+		(const struct atlantis_reset_controller_data *)id->driver_data;
+	controller->regmap = rdev->regmap;
+
+	return atlantis_reset_controller_register(dev, controller);
+}
+
+static const struct auxiliary_device_id atlantis_reset_ids[] = {
+	{ .name = "atlantis_prcm.rcpu-reset",
+	  .driver_data = (kernel_ulong_t)&atlantis_rcpu_reset_data },
+	{},
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(auxiliary, atlantis_reset_ids);
+
+static struct auxiliary_driver atlantis_reset_driver = {
+	.probe = atlantis_reset_probe,
+	.id_table = atlantis_reset_ids,
+};
+module_auxiliary_driver(atlantis_reset_driver);
+
+MODULE_AUTHOR("Anirudh Srinivasan <asrinivasan@oss.tenstorrent.com>");
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("Atlantis PRCM reset controller driver");
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");

Drop, there is no driver-wide user of this.

> +
> +static inline struct atlantis_prcm_adev *
> +to_atlantis_prcm_adev(struct auxiliary_device *adev)

Same here.

Do not add symbols to headers which nothing uses. These are private to
the driver so they must stay ONLY in the driver.
